A Point of Sale (POS) system is software used to manage sales transactions, orders, billing, and payments. In hospitality, POS technology is commonly used across restaurants, bars, cafés, room service, banquet operations, and other property outlets.
Hotels need more than a basic retail POS because transactions are often connected with guest stays and broader property operations.

A cloud hospitality solution is a technology platform that allows hospitality businesses to manage their operations through cloud-based software.
Instead of depending entirely on systems installed on a single local server or workstation, authorized users can work with a centralized digital platform through supported internet-connected devices.
